Output 039aba20b2641785c5dd3d4b35e984595c02829324429fbec2bc2d25c9e6e46b:0

value
56893170
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51de73589300758a665b662ded4981514752b4bb OP_EQUAL
address
399u9DdeDSjyDHNZxvemL1adEdVRxDLKci
transaction
039aba20b2641785c5dd3d4b35e984595c02829324429fbec2bc2d25c9e6e46b
spent
true